The fusion of the Internet of Things (IoT) and satellite technology is painting a new frontier for global connectivity and innovation. This convergence is set to revolutionize industries by providing unprecedented access to data and connectivity across the globe, especially in the most remote and previously unreachable areas. This innovative integration is not just about extending the reach of IoT devices into remote areas but about creating a resilient, ubiquitous network that powers applications from precision agriculture to disaster management.?
Transforming Remote Monitoring and Management?
Imagine sensors in the most secluded agricultural lands and agricultural drones flying over vast, remote farms, collecting data on crop health, soil moisture levels, and pest infestations. All transmitting data in real-time, thanks to satellite IoT connectivity. This isn't a distant future scenario; it's happening now, enabling farmers to make informed decisions that increase yield and reduce waste.?
Empowering Global Supply Chain Visibility?
The logistics sector is witnessing a transformation, with satellite IoT providing real-time tracking of goods, from high-value assets moving through treacherous terrains to shipping containers crossing the oceans. This level of visibility ensures operational efficiency, security, and the optimization of global supply chains.??
Enhancing Disaster Management and Environmental Monitoring?
Satellite IoT is a game-changer for disaster management and environmental monitoring, offering the ability to deploy sensors that can detect and relay information on wildfires, floods, or illegal deforestation activities across vast areas. In disaster-prone areas, satellite IoT devices offer a lifeline. They provide critical data on weather patterns, facilitating early warnings and coordinated responses. Post-disaster, these technologies are indispensable for assessing damage, coordinating aid, and supporting recovery efforts, showcasing the profound impact of this integration on saving lives and rebuilding communities.?

The Engineering Challenge?
Integrating IoT with satellite technology isn't without its challenges. Engineers must navigate issues related to optimizing power consumption for longevity, ensuring reliable data transmission across vast distances, and overcoming the limitations imposed by satellite bandwidth. However, advancements in antenna design, miniaturized satellite communication equipment and low-power wide-area networks (LPWANs) are addressing these hurdles, making satellite IoT connectivity more accessible and efficient.??
